Mayfield is a village situated in East Sussex, United Kingdom, within the High Weald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. The region's landscape features an extensive network of footpaths and bridleways, alongside rolling hills and wooded areas, making it suitable for several outdoor activities. Its elevated position offers views over the surrounding Weald, providing a varied terrain for exploration.

What outdoor activities are available in Mayfield?

Mayfield offers a variety of outdoor activities including hiking, jogging, road cycling, and touring cycling. The region is situated within the High Weald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, providing diverse landscapes for exploration. More than 20 routes are available across these sports.

What are the best hiking trails in Mayfield?

Mayfield features an extensive network of footpaths and bridleways for hiking. A popular 3-mile (5 km) circular walk is located northeast of the village, and other walking opportunities exist in Markly Wood, Hawksden Park Wood, and Batts Wood. Are there easy hiking trails in Mayfield?

Yes, Mayfield offers easy hiking options. The Cuckoo Trail, a 14-mile (23 km) former railway line, provides a generally flat and traffic-free path suitable for leisurely walks. Komoot also features an Easy hikes around Mayfield guide.

What cycling routes are available in Mayfield?

Mayfield is located on National Cycle Network Route 21, a 95-mile (153 km) route. Road cycling can be challenging due to hills and narrow roads, while the Cuckoo Trail offers a 14-mile (23 km) flat, traffic-free path for touring. Six circular cycle routes, ranging from 9 miles (15 km) to 24 miles (39 km), branch off the Cuckoo Trail. Guides for Road Cycling Routes around Mayfield and Cycling around Mayfield are available.

Are there family-friendly outdoor activities in Mayfield?

The Cuckoo Trail is suitable for families, offering a flat and traffic-free environment for walking and cycling, including a wildlife sculpture trail. Wilderness Wood, a short drive away, provides walks, play areas, and workshops. Bedgebury Forest, also nearby, has 6 miles (10 km) of family cycle tracks.

What are the notable natural features and landmarks in Mayfield?

Mayfield is within the High Weald AONB, offering scenic countryside views. Notable features include Argos Hill Windmill, a Grade II listed post mill, and The Cuckoo Trail. Wilderness Wood, local vineyards, and Bewl Water are also nearby attractions.

What is the Cuckoo Trail?

The Cuckoo Trail is a 14-mile (23 km) path built on a disused railway line, stretching from Heathfield to Hampden Park. It is generally flat, traffic-free, and suitable for cyclists and walkers. The trail is known for its wildlife sculpture trail and offers several circular routes branching off it.

Are there opportunities for mountain biking near Mayfield?

While Mayfield's immediate area focuses on road and touring cycling, Bedgebury Forest is a short drive away and provides challenging mountain bike trails. Additionally, cycling is permitted on bridleways in the Mayfield area, though surfaces can be uneven and muddy.
